import boto3 import csv from gdb_accounts import ACCOUNTS def get_splunk_instances(account_alias): # Create boto3 session session = boto3.Session(profile_name=account_alias) # Create an EC2 client ec2 = session.client('ec2') # Filter for instances with tag 'splunk' set to 'true' filters = [ { 'Name': 'tag:splunk', 'Values': ['true'] } ] # Retrieve instances with the specified tag and value paginator = ec2.get_paginator('describe_instances') page_iterator = paginator.paginate(Filters=filters) # List to hold the instance details instance_details = [] for page in page_iterator: for reservation in page['Reservations']: for instance in reservation['Instances']: state = instance.get('State') # Only add instances that are running and have an IP address if state['Name'] == 'running': instance_info = ( instance.get('InstanceId'), instance.get('PublicDnsName'), instance.get('PublicIpAddress'), instance.get('PrivateDnsName'), instance.get('PrivateIpAddress') ) instance_details.append(instance_info) return instance_details def main(): with open('splunk-instances.csv', 'w') as f: writer = csv.writer(f , lineterminator='\n') writer.writerow(('Instance ID', 'Public Dns Name', 'Public IP', 'Private Dns Name', 'Private IP')) for account_id, account_alias in ACCOUNTS.items(): for tup in get_splunk_instances(account_alias): writer.writerow(tup) if __name__ == '__main__': main()
